Detroit was ecstatic to have these three people participate in our book giveaway. AFT National Secretary-Treasurer Fedrick C. Ingram welcomed families and educators to Reading Opens the World. He announced that in May the organization will have given away 10 million books for free. We are thrilled to have had a hand in distributing 50,000 of those books. Poet Jessica Care Moore read one of her poems, I used to be a roller coaster girl and author Ellen A. Morgan, Ed. D read her book, Ellie’s Formal Table. They are standing with President Lakia Wilson-Lumpkins.
Election Committee is Sworn In
Four Election Committee members were sworn in at the April General Membership Meeting. Serving a two year term will be Onza Stokes, Laura Watts, Devette Brown and Julia Hunko. We thank these members for their service to the members of the DFT. Executive Vice President, Jason Posey, looks on. Be sure to say hello to Election Committee when you sign in at the May General Membership meeting.

US Senate Candidate Addresses the Membership
.A candidate for the US Senate from Michigan, Hil Harper, came before the DFT General Membership meeting in April to ask for an endorsement by the union. He spoke to members about his support for unions, being a card-carrying member of one himself, as well as the reasons he would like our support in the upcoming August primary. The union will be hosting other candidates who are also seeking our endorsements.
